This book was previously published under the title Pride by Literary Freedom Publishing as part of the 7 Deadly Sins Series.

THEY SAY PRIDE IS THE ULTIMATE SIN…
Angelique Devoe reigns supreme in the City of Sin, a self-made powerhouse and the CEO of a thriving music empire. She’s rich, famous, and untouchable—until the hits stop coming, the money dries up, and the empire she built begins to crumble. In an industry where loyalty is a myth and betrayal is currency, Angelique discovers the harsh every queen faces a reckoning.
BUT POWER IS THE DEADLIEST ADDICTION.
In the music business, sex sells. But nothing sells quite like death. And in a game where everyone is expendable, the cost of power may be Angelique’s own soul.
When money, ambition, and deception collide, Angelique Devoe learns the ultimate pride may lift you to the top, but it will always bring you crashing down.
WILL SHE RISE FROM THE ASHES—OR BECOME A CAUTIONARY TALE OF HER OWN MAKING?

“Pride. Power. Betrayal.” Toni Larue’s We All Fall Down is a sharp, psychological thriller that pulls you into the crumbling empire of Angelique Devoe, a once-successful music exec fighting to keep her company afloat in the age of streaming.

With desperation mounting, Larue explores the dangerous line between ambition and self-destruction. Angelique is a character you want to root for—even when her actions start to blur the lines between right and wrong.

It’s a short, gripping read that had me questioning everything—especially how far I’d go to protect what’s mine. If you like your thrillers with morally complex characters and high emotional stakes, grab this one.
